Radeon X600 Review
The ATI Radeon X600 graphics card, launched in 2004, was among the first GPUs to transition to the PCI Express (PCIe) platform. Aimed at the mainstream and entry-level market, the X600 replaced the older AGP-based Radeon 9600. Why Radeon X600 Can Become a Problematic GPU for Users
- Aging Hardware and Limited Performance
The most immediate challenge users face with the Radeon X600 is its age. Built on the 130nm process and equipped with 64-bit or 128-bit memory interfaces, the card typically comes with 64MB, 128MB, or, in rare cases, 256MB of video memory. Modern operating systems and applications demand far more graphics power and memory than what the X600 can deliver. This severe performance bottleneck manifests as slow boot times, sluggish system responsiveness, inability to run modern games, and even graphical artifacts due to insufficient driver support. - Software and Driver Compatibility
Since ATI’s acquisition by AMD and the discontinuation of the Radeon X600, official driver support has become scarce. Modern Windows editions, especially Windows 10 and later, no longer provide drivers compatible with ancient GPUs like the X600. Consequently, the card may revert to generic “Microsoft Basic Display Adapter” drivers, stripping it of essential features such as hardware acceleration and custom resolutions. Home theater use, high-definition video playback, and 3D rendering are severely hampered under these conditions. - Physical Degradation and Connectivity Limitations
Electronics age, and the Radeon X600 is no exception. Failing capacitors, oxidized contacts, and aging thermal paste can contribute to overheating, crashes, or system instability. Meanwhile, its outputs (VGA, DVI, or, rarely, S-Video) may not align with current display technologies; HDMI and DisplayPort are absent, restricting connectivity options for modern monitors and TVs. - Obsolete Standards and System Conflicts
The X600’s PCIe 1.0 interface can cause incompatibilities with newer motherboards which may not support legacy PCIe revisions. Bios-level or chipset-level conflicts sometimes prevent booting or proper function, forcing users to search for workaround solutions or revert to older, less secure system firmware.
How to Troubleshoot and Optimize the Radeon X600
- Ensuring Physical Integrity and Clean Installation
- Begin by removing the Radeon X600 from its PCIe slot. Visually inspect the card for bulging or leaking capacitors, warped PCBs, or dust accumulation.
- Use compressed air to clean dust from the PCB and fan blades.
- Gently clean the gold PCIe contacts with isopropyl alcohol.
- If the thermal paste between the GPU core and its heatsink has dried out or cracked, thoroughly clean and reapply a fresh layer of thermal compound to restore efficient heat transfer.
- Make sure the GPU is properly seated in its slot and that any auxiliary power connectors (though rare on this card) are firmly attached.
- Selecting the Right Drivers
- For legacy systems running Windows XP or Windows 7, download the final official ATI Catalyst drivers (version 10.2 or earlier) from the AMD legacy driver archive.
- On unsupported operating systems such as Windows 10 or 11, try using Microsoft’s built-in compatibility mode installers or experiment with generic legacy display drivers.
- Some community forums and websites host modified drivers designed to breathe life into aging GPUs like the X600. Exercise caution with these unofficial options and create a restore point before installing.
- For Linux users, the open-source “radeon” and closed-source “fglrx” drivers may provide adequate compatibility on older kernel versions. Consult your distribution’s documentation or community forums for guidance.
- Fine-tuning Display Settings
- Lower the resolution and in-game graphics settings to account for the X600’s capabilities.
- Use its Catalyst Control Center utility (if available) to manually configure color depth, refresh rates, and screen scaling.
- Resolutions up to 1280x1024 are possible for office tasks or light entertainment.
- 3D gaming is largely limited to titles released before 2005–2007.
- For multi-monitor setups, basic extended desktop functionality is possible, limited by the card’s output ports.
- If connecting to newer displays, invest in DVI-to-HDMI adapters or active VGA converters. Test each display output to verify functionality.
- Optimizing System Resources
- Use a lighter operating system such as Windows XP, Windows 7 Starter, or a lightweight Linux distribution to help compensate for performance limitations.
- Disable unnecessary startup programs and services.
- Increase system RAM beyond 2GB if possible and use an SSD to reduce system load.
- Configure your media player for software decoding or select lower-bitrate, lower-resolution videos for smoother playback.
- Foreseeing and Avoiding Compatibility Issues
- Check your motherboard’s documentation for PCIe backward compatibility before restoring an X600-powered system.
- Update your motherboard’s BIOS firmware if newer releases improve PCIe compatibility or initialization.
- You may need to seek out an older platform (e.g., Intel 915/945/965 chipset motherboards) if persistent issues arise.
Conclusion: Is the Radeon X600 Worth Using Today?
The ATI Radeon X600 marks a significant chapter in GPU history, embodying the industry’s first steps towards PCI Express and the inevitable obsolescence that follows rapid technological progress. Its place in a contemporary system is highly limited—utterly unsuitable for modern gaming, graphically intense workloads, or multi-monitor productivity. However, for hobbyists restoring vintage PCs, retro gamers seeking to play early-2000s titles, or professionals looking to revive workhorse office machines, the X600 offers a modest but functional solution when approached with care.
With proper hardware maintenance, careful driver selection, and appropriate software optimization, the Radeon X600 can still deliver reliable 2D performance for basic office and legacy gaming use. Nonetheless, users should temper their expectations, remain aware of potential compatibility and reliability issues, and weigh the costs of repair or adaptation against the benefits. For most users, upgrading to a modern GPU—even a low-end model—yields far more versatile and robust computing experiences. Yet, in its niche, the Radeon X600’s legacy endures as a testament to early PCIe innovation and as a collector’s curiosity perfect for low-demand classic setups.
